CHRISTMAS DISTILLERY EXCLUSIVE
We have a new Distillery Exclusive hitting the shelves on the 9th December. This beautiful Ruby Port Wine Barrique is the newest addition to our Distillery Cask series, and its colour really lives up to its name. This cask strength offering will be available to buy exclusively at the distillery and we shall be launching it at our Christmas Market. It is limited to just 317 bottles so it is a must have addition to any Lindores collectors’ shelves.
Nose: Mellow prunes, figs, plums and dark berries, chestnuts. Taste: Fruity nectarines, caramel cream, dark chocolate orange, cinnamon spices, marzipan and roasted chestnuts. Smooth texture on the palate. Very Well Balanced and complex. Finish: Lingering spicy poached pears finish. Colour: Mahogany, henna notes
